    Pfc. Isaac Leal, from San Francisco, and his team leader, Sgt. Javier Ascencio, from Cabo Rojo, Puerto Rico, both combat engineers assigned to U.S. Army Alaska’s 6th Brigade Engineer Battalion, 4th Brigade Combat Team (Airborne), 25th Infantry Division, train with the CEIA metal detectors used to identify buried improvised explosive devices as they prepare to execute training missions at the Joint Readiness Training Center’s Peason Ridge during rotation 16-04 held at Fort Polk, La., Feb. 11, 2016. Being an Alaska-based airborne unit, 4-25th will stay a rapidly-deployable, tailorable asset for the commander of U.S. Army Pacific. USARAK will continue to partner with our allies across the Pacific through exercises like Talisman Saber in Australia and Arctic Aurora with Japan. (Photo by Capt. Richard Packer, U.S. Army Alaska Public Affairs)
